Merge pull request #174989 from AleXoundOS/lincity_ng

lincity_ng: 2.9beta.20170715 -> 2.9beta.20211125

authored by 7c6f434c and committed by GitHub a6c4fc34 f504966a

+40 -11
+40 -11
pkgs/games/lincity/ng.nix
··· 1 - { lib, stdenv, fetchFromGitHub, autoreconfHook, jam, pkg-config 2 - , zlib, libxml2, libxslt, xorgproto, libX11, libGLU, libGL, SDL 3 - , SDL_mixer, SDL_image, SDL_ttf, SDL_gfx, physfs 1 + { stdenv 2 + , SDL2 3 + , SDL2_gfx 4 + , SDL2_image 5 + , SDL2_mixer 6 + , SDL2_ttf 7 + , autoreconfHook 8 + , fetchFromGitHub 9 + , jam 10 + , lib 11 + , libGL 12 + , libGLU 13 + , libX11 14 + , libxml2 15 + , libxslt 16 + , physfs 17 + , pkg-config 18 + , xorgproto 19 + , zlib 4 20 }: 5 21 6 22 stdenv.mkDerivation { 7 23 pname = "lincity-ng"; 8 - version = "2.9beta.20170715"; 24 + version = "2.9beta.20211125"; 9 25 10 26 src = fetchFromGitHub { 11 - owner = "lincity-ng"; 12 - repo = "lincity-ng"; 13 - rev = "0c19714b811225238f310633e59f428934185e6b"; 14 - sha256 = "1gaj9fq97zmb0jsdw4rzrw34pimkmkwbfqps0glpqij4w3srz5f3"; 27 + owner = "lincity-ng"; 28 + repo = "lincity-ng"; 29 + rev = "b9062bec252632ca5d26b98d71453b8762c63173"; 30 + sha256 = "0l07cn8rmpmlqdppjc2ikh5c7xmwib27504zpmn3n9pryp394r46"; 15 31 }; 16 32 17 33 hardeningDisable = [ "format" ]; 18 34 19 35 nativeBuildInputs = [ 20 - autoreconfHook jam pkg-config 36 + autoreconfHook 37 + jam 38 + pkg-config 21 39 ]; 22 40 23 41 buildInputs = [ 24 - zlib libxml2 libxslt xorgproto libX11 libGLU libGL SDL SDL_mixer SDL_image 25 - SDL_ttf SDL_gfx physfs 42 + SDL2 43 + SDL2_gfx 44 + SDL2_image 45 + SDL2_mixer 46 + SDL2_ttf 47 + libGL 48 + libGLU 49 + libX11 50 + libxml2 51 + libxslt 52 + physfs 53 + xorgproto 54 + zlib 26 55 ]; 27 56 28 57 autoreconfPhase = ''